Measurement of the ratio of inclusive cross sections σ(pp¯Z+2bjets)/σ(pp¯Z+2jets) in pp¯ collisions at s=1.96TeV

V. M. Abazov et al. (D0 Collaboration)
Phys. Rev. D 91, 052010 – Published 17 March 2015

Abstract

We measure the ratio of cross sections, σ(pp¯Z+2bjets)/σ(pp¯Z+2jets), for associated production of a Z boson with at least two jets with transverse momentum pTjet>20GeV and pseudorapidity |ηjet|<2.5. This measurement uses data corresponding to an integrated luminosity of 9.7fb1 collected by the D0 experiment in Run II of Fermilab’s Tevatron pp¯ Collider at a center-of-mass energy of 1.96 TeV. The measured integrated ratio of 0.0236±0.0032(stat)±0.0035(syst) is in agreement with predictions from next-to-leading-order perturbative QCD and the Monte Carlo event generators pythia and alpgen.
